Der "dicke" und der "alte" Patient in der dermatologischen Praxis: Wann muss man an Hypogonadismus denken?

Abstract

Hypogonadism refers to reduced endocrine function of the testicles and leads to testosterone deficiency. It is often observed in older and obese men. Symptoms with the hightest predictive value are reduced sexual thoughts,decreased spontaneous erections, and erectile dysfunction. After excluding contraindications (e.g., desire for children), various forms of replacement therapy are available. Studies have shown that testosterone therapy is safe if regularly checked.
